CANTON, TX (KLTV) - An East Texas business has been shut down after authorities discovered an alleged prostitution operation.
Canton police made the bust at a massage parlor in the 1300 block of South Trade Days Boulevard.
"They called it a feet wash they said you got your feet wash and they would say it was $50 an hour, but they would tell different people different things like I had a guy that works here with me go over there to see what they would say and he went in there and asked what they did and they told him full body massage and other stuff," said Amber Austin, worked next to business.
Van Zandt County officials said on December 16, 2011 Canton Police arrested You Genzhen and Ma Young for prostitution and operating a massage business without a license.
"I actually wasn't here that day but I heard about it that they had the people lined up outside and that there was four or five police cars I guess," said Austin.
Austin is the owner of Bellum and Rogue and worked two doors down from the massage business, formerly known as Happy Feet, or Feet Wash.
"I never saw any women working there you know see them coming in and out so I didn't really know them," said Austin.
Austin said it did not take her long to notice something wasn't right with the establishment.
"I thought it was kind of weird because there's no women and a lot of women in town mentioned how they'd gone and they turned them away you know told them they needed an appointment or that they didn't do women there so I thought it was a little strange," said Austin.
Austin explained it was normal to see anywhere from 5 to 10 men come in here on a daily basis.
"They would have their open sign on at like 8 O' clock at night even on a Sunday a couple of times I noticed sometimes guys would come up and they would try to open the door and it would be locked and they'd leave and I noticed some of the same people there more than once," said Austin.
Austin also explained the business solicited business on craigslist.
The owners of the massage business are still in the Van Zandt County Jail.
Officials also tell us Immigration and Customs Enforcement has also been contacted.
